Harbin Normal University (HNU) (simplified Chinese: 哈尔滨师范大学; traditional Chinese: 哈爾濱師範大學; pinyin: Hā'ěrbīn Shīfàn Dàxué) is a university located in Harbin, Heilongjiang province, China.
Its predecessor was Hsing-chih Normal School which was named after T'ao Hsing-chih-a famous educationist, and founded in 1946 by the Chinese Communist Party.
HNU covers 3.46 million square meters land, has a building area of 150.1 square meters, a total value of 2.435 billion yuan in fixed assets, and teaching and research equipment worth 2.5 billion yuan.
